It' a limited printing so get one soon if you like it. I want one because if there is one director who embodies pure independence it's Jim.

I remember the day I happened upon his first feature 'Permanent vacation" playing at the Bleeker street Cinema. I think I was the only person in the small room and as soon the credits rolled I ran out to find a pay phone and called him. I introduced myself and begged him to give up music and make films. He thought I was crazy and he was right about that as well.
